Triangle $ABC$ has vertices $A = (3,0)$, $B = (0,3)$, and $C$, where $C$ is on the line $x + y = 7$. What is the area of $\triangle ABC$?

The length of $AB$ is $3\sqrt{2}$. Meanwhile, $AB$ is parallel to $x+y=7$ with a distance of $2\sqrt{2}$. Hence the area of $\triangle{ABC}$ will be $\boxed{6}$.
